在Linux上添加一个系统调用foo()的步骤,下面哪个步骤是不对的?()A.将foo展开成一段包含int 0x80的代码B.设置int 0x80的中断处理程序入口地址C.在系统内核中实现sys_foo()函数D.在int 0x80的中断处理程序中增加对sys_foo的函数调用
在Linux上添加一个系统调用foo()的步骤,下面哪个步骤是不对的?()
A.将foo展开成一段包含int 0x80的代码
B.设置int 0x80的中断处理程序入口地址
C.在系统内核中实现sys_foo()函数
D.在int 0x80的中断处理程序中增加对sys_foo的函数调用
参考答案和解析
设置 int 0x80 的中断处理程序入口地址
相关考题:
在Linux环境下,使用如下哪个命令可以查看/etc/foo文件是由哪个RPM包安装的?( )A. rpm -qa |grep fooB.rpm -ql /etc/fooC.rpm -qlf /etc/fooD.rpm -q -f /etc/foo
关于Linux的系统调用使用情况,最恰当的是()。 A由于系统调用号数目有限,那些不再使用的调用号需要回收利用B 系统调用函数的参数必须通过寄存器传送C Linux的所有系统调用都有一个明确的用途D 自定义系统调用可以不修改内核
下面选项中,()正确描述了向DataTable添加新的DataRow的步骤。A、首选调用DataTable的Add方法,然后在相应当列中保存数据B、创建DataRow类的新实例,然后向DataTable的Row集合添加新行C、首选调用内部的DataTable的NewRow创建行,然后在新行的相应列中保存数据,最后向DataTable的Rows集合添加新行D、上述都对
下面对于Linux内核的叙述,错误的是:()。A.它为用户进程提供系统调用B.Linux内核主要作用包括进程管理与调度、内存管理等C.Linux内核通过OS服务组件访问硬件D.系统调用是Linux中用户进程与操作系统之间的重要接口
在函数调用中,值调用方式将(请作答此空),下面所定义的函数foo为值调用方式,函数g的第一个参数采用值调用,第二个参数采用引用调用方式传递数据。若有表达式y=foo(2),则foo调用执行之后,y被赋值为()。A.实参的值传给形参。B.形参的值传给实参。C.实参的地址传给形参。D.形参的地址传给实参。
在函数调用中,值调用方式将( ),下面所定义的函数foo为值调用方式,函数g的第一个参数采用值调用,第二个参数采用引用调用方式传递数据。若有表达式y=foo(2),则foo调用执行之后,y被赋值为(请作答此空)。A.8B.7C.5D.3
将给定的字符串追加在一个字符串之后,返回新的字符串,用下面哪个字符串操作来实现?()A、x.concat("foo")B、x.add("foo")C、x.combine("foo")D、全都不对,JavaScript没有这样的方法
单选题下面选项中哪一个是和$("#foo")等价的写法()。A$(“foo#”)B$(“foo”)C$(“.foo”)Djquery(“#foo”)